HAWERA TRACK NOTES

Trentham Candidates Gallop Dominion Special Service. Jlawera. January 11. Several candidates for Trentham were galloped at Jlawera this morning, smart efforts being credited to Lowenberg, Knockout, and Seamond. Fast work was done on the trial grass, which was rather holding after heavy rain overnight. Seamonil surprised by finishing on terms with Aga Khan over six furlongs in 1.17 — " useful gallop. It was Seamond's best showing on the tracks since coming to Ila went. She looks an improved mare since Stratford, and should give a good account of herself in the highweights at Trent ham.

Notium was hard held over the concluding stages of three furlongs to finish two lengths in front of Shemseh in 40 3-.". Notium could have improved considerably on this time. He will be ridden in the Wellington Stakes by IL Wiggins. The best gallop of the morning was done by Lowenberg, who shaded Knockout over live furlongs in 1.3 2-5. It was a first-class gallop, for they went a round aud a half of pacework previously. Lowenberg came home in great style. He looks better than ever, ami has a strong local following for the Wellington Cup. Knockout also impressed, going much better than on Saturday. Heavy rain fell during the interval, and when Gay Chief and Brilliancy were sent half a mile together later, the going was decidedly holding. Ridden out. Gay Chief finished a .shade in front of his companion in 52i, but the latter was going fairly well. A rider has not yet been engaged for Gay Chief in the Wellington Stakes. Several candidates for the Wanganui-Taranaki-Egmont circuit galloped. , Carfex ran five easily in 1.8 1-5. Waiongona sprinted three in 40 1-5. Kentucky Song ran six comfortably in 1.26. Bantry, picked up by Master Limond at the half mile, ran six in 1.20 1-5. Our Selection sprinted two in 271. Royal Dispute gave a good display over five hurdles, aud Clembrouey I shaped well over two. ‘ [
